What Is Paiton?

Paiton is an AI model optimization framework built specifically for AMD architectures. We take your existing models like LLaMA, Stable Diffusion, CLIP, and more, then compile them into custom, highly-performant shared libraries using our own kernels and optimization passes.

This results in:

  • Faster inference times
  • Reduced power consumption
  • Better hardware utilization

Our solution works with vLLM, making integration seamless.

Introducing Evaluation Models

We’re now offering pre-compiled evaluation models so potential customers can experience Paiton’s performance boosts firsthand. These include:

  • Text models like meta-llama/Meta-Llama-3-8B
  • Vision models like CLIP and ResNet
  • Image generation models like Stable Diffusion XL

Evaluation models are available for various AMD GPUs, including MI300X, MI250 and even MI210. We provide simple Python interfaces and example scripts to get you started.
